节点Redis 集群至少需要三个节点(redis 集群最少几个)
Redis集群(Redis Cluster)是一种将多个Redis节点(Node)构建为一个结构的技术,可以将一台计算机拆分成多个节点,从而提高存储能力和访问速度。Redis集群需要至少三个节点来启动。
要配置三个节点,每个节点上都需要安装Redis数据库,并能够与网络互联。同时,其中一个节点需要设置为“主节点”,即作为主要处理数据的节点。其他节点均为“从节点”,它们将同步主节点上的数据。
通过编程或其他脚本工具,创建一个具有多节点的Redis集群,代码如下:
$ redis-trib.rb create --replicas 1 \
: \
: \
:
上述命令的作用是 使用和参数指定的节点作为主节点,而其他节点作为从节点,将所有节点链接起来,构建一个RedisCluster集群。
可以用Redis 自带的工具,redis-cli 连接上Redis集群,当Redis集群配置完成后,可以检测集群的健康状况,代码为:
$ redis-cli -c -h -p
上述三步可以完成Redis集群的搭建过程,只有至少三个节点,构建的Redis集群才能保证性能和安全,因此,节点Redis集群至少需要三个节点。